A meter’s music theory definition is that it refers to the rhytmic organization of music into groups of pulses or beats. You will see this in a time signature at the beginning of music sheet. A beat pattern, by definition, is an arrangement of beats and accents in a rhythm.

WebRhythm is most clearly seen through. dance- the art of movement. • Rhythmic activities are combinations of physical movements with. sounds, beats, or music. • Rhythmic activities rely on an internal or external rhythm, used for. self- expression, exercise, demonstration or physical ability, socialization, and expression of culture.
